The app's 112 MB is not large by iOS standards and much smaller than Apple's iMovie for iPad ($4.99, 3.5 stars), which takes up a massive 496MB. On launching the app, you’ll see an attractive movie-film-styled home screen, which is the starting point of opening, editing and sharing the videos or photos that you want to edit. The upper portion of the screen is divided into two equal halves, which is where you feed the input (left side) and view the final output (right side). On the top left side, there is an option to add media files like photos and videos. Down below is the timeline of the movie you wish to edit.
Process
To begin the process, you need to import/add a video clip to your movie timeline and double-click the video thumbnail to import it into the program. The video will appear in a strip form in the TimeLine section. Here you’ll also see a red line which represents the playhead and the image shown top-right of the screen is the frame that the playhead's over. This playhead is stationary. You move your project by dragging it to the left or the right. Here you need to decide exactly what you want the length of the video (the starting point and the end point). This you can do by tapping the yellow icon appearing in the video strip. After you select the desired length of the video, the rest will be chucked off. At the same time, you can also select the audio quality you want in the audio. It is also easy to check the desired output as the edited version will appear in the top right corner section called Loopster Demo. The current allows 10 minutes videos in its editing section and gives you the option to connect with your Facebook account as well as post it to YouTube.
Loopster offers over 600 high quality sound effects courtesy of SFXSource.com. They can be found in the Audio tab in the editor under "Sound Effects"
Bubbles
When you're editing videos or photos, one way to include humor is to add speech bubbles above the heads of people, animals or other creatures. In Loopster, you can do that using the text option in the timeline section along with choosing the text background.
Title screens
Every now and then, you may feel the urge to add text to your video. The text can appear as titles, subtitles, captions, overlays, as credits, or a watermark on your video.
Slow Motion
Loopster is a fun way to add slow motion effects to your video. You can choose any segment of the video to make it in slowmotion. Users can take the video from real time to slow motion and back to real time without cuts or slicing makes the new iPad version the ideal tool for personal video customization.
Rotate Your Project
You can easily fix the video shot sideways or upside down.
Who’s it for
Loopster is for amateur photographers who want to share their experiences right away with friends and family.
Cost
Free at the Apple iTunes Store. It is compatible with iPad. Requires iOS 6.0 or later.
